JavaアプリケーションをCDに書き込む必要があります。このアプリケーションは、以前にインストールせずにすべてのWindows PCで実行する必要があります(JREもインストールしないでください)。
6 に答える
JRE をプログラム フォルダから CD にコピーすることもできると思います。次に、バッチ スクリプトを追加して、「ローカル」JRE を使用してアプリを起動します。これで十分ですが、これがすべてのバージョンの Windows で機能するかどうかはわかりません。
ディスクに jre をバンドルし、起動スクリプトを作成する必要があります。単純なバッチ/シェル起動スクリプトに満足できない場合は、JLauncher などを使用して「実際の」実行可能ファイルを作成できます。
JSmoothは、JRE をバンドルしたり、Java のインストールを促したりすることでこのトリックを実行でき、無料です。JVM のプロパティを設定することもできます
最も簡単な方法は、解凍した Java インストールを CD に含め、それを使用してアプリケーションを実行することです。
私の知る限り、まだ市場に出回っている「Java to exe」コンパイラは2つだけです。そのうちの1つ(Excelsior JET)は非常に高価で、もう1つ(GCJ)はAWTまたはSwingを使用するプログラムでは機能しません。
jre も CD に書き込み、バッチ スクリプト内でアプリケーションを起動します。これにより、jre を指す CLASSPATH 変数と JAVA_HOME 変数が設定されます。